  5. 2. Mai 2024 · Richard Saller became Stanford University’s twelfth president on September 1, 2023. Dr. Saller is a classics scholar who has previously served in several academic leadership roles, including as dean of the School of Humanities and Sciences at Stanford, provost of the University of Chicago, and dean of the Social Sciences Division ...
